Livestock Disaster / Emergency payments in Minnesota totaled $1.8 million in 2019
Counties in Minnesota Receiving Livestock Disaster / Emergency payments, 2019
Rank | County | Livestock Disaster / Emergency 2019 | Pct of Total | Running Percentage |
---|---|---|---|---|
1 | Douglas County, Minnesota | $604,396 | 33.3% | 33.3% |
2 | Brown County, Minnesota | $216,867 | 11.9% | 45.2% |
3 | Otter Tail County, Minnesota | $175,575 | 9.7% | 54.8% |
4 | Pope County, Minnesota | $160,656 | 8.8% | 63.7% |
5 | Goodhue County, Minnesota | $103,330 | 5.7% | 69.4% |
6 | Pennington County, Minnesota | $93,752 | 5.2% | 74.5% |
7 | Stearns County, Minnesota | $76,175 | 4.2% | 78.7% |
8 | Traverse County, Minnesota | $73,989 | 4.1% | 82.8% |
9 | Roseau County, Minnesota | $69,661 | 3.8% | 86.6% |
10 | Wright County, Minnesota | $64,344 | 3.5% | 90.2% |
11 | Red Lake County, Minnesota | $46,846 | 2.6% | 92.7% |
12 | Dakota County, Minnesota | $33,208 | 1.8% | 94.6% |
13 | Becker County, Minnesota | $27,814 | 1.5% | 96.1% |
14 | Lac qui Parle County, Minnesota | $25,682 | 1.4% | 97.5% |
15 | Grant County, Minnesota | $16,810 | 0.9% | 98.4% |
16 | Blue Earth County, Minnesota | $10,705 | 0.6% | 99.0% |
17 | Cottonwood County, Minnesota | $10,225 | 0.6% | 99.6% |
18 | Lyon County, Minnesota | $5,543 | 0.3% | 99.9% |
19 | Pipestone County, Minnesota | $1,472 | 0.1% | 100.0% |
20 | Wabasha County, Minnesota | $416 | 0.0% | 100.0% |
21 | Murray County, Minnesota | $94 | 0.0% | 100.0% |
Source: Environmental Working Group. Compiled from USDA data.
